Output 2589260b7cf1e6aa04457a5f69832392ba73b9eb733302b60a070a26b6b7a75e:0

value
4027545
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 186a9f816e864f675d0c69711e879145cf2949e7 OP_EQUALVERIFY OP_CHECKSIG
address
13E6wuU9RrHNQWPXUeomEbLzfruNwdiuhe
transaction
2589260b7cf1e6aa04457a5f69832392ba73b9eb733302b60a070a26b6b7a75e
confirmations
441728
spent
true